Android开发行业日益繁荣。面对庞大的项目需求,手动编写代码无疑是一项耗时耗力的工作。为了提高开发效率,Android代码生成器应运而生。本文将探讨Android代码生成器的优势、应用场景以及未来发展趋势,以期为广大开发者提供有益的参考。
一、Android代码生成器的优势
1. 提高开发效率
Android代码生成器可以根据开发者设定的模板和规则,自动生成代码,从而减少人工编写代码的时间。这对于大型项目或频繁迭代的项目来说,具有显著的优势。
2. 降低出错率
手动编写代码时,开发者容易受到个人习惯、经验等因素的影响,导致代码出现错误。而Android代码生成器遵循统一的标准和规范,可以有效降低出错率。
3. 促进代码复用
通过Android代码生成器,开发者可以将常用的代码片段封装成模板,方便在后续项目中复用。这有助于提高开发效率,降低维护成本。
4. 适应性强
Android代码生成器可以根据不同的项目需求,灵活调整模板和规则,以满足不同场景下的开发需求。
二、Android代码生成器的应用场景
1. 常用功能模块
如网络请求、数据库操作、图片加载等,开发者可以利用Android代码生成器快速生成相关代码,提高开发效率。
2. UI布局
通过Android代码生成器,开发者可以轻松生成各种UI布局,如ListView、RecyclerView等,节省了大量时间。
3. 业务逻辑
针对复杂业务逻辑,Android代码生成器可以根据业务需求生成相应的代码,降低代码复杂度。
4. 性能优化
通过分析现有代码,Android代码生成器可以针对性地优化性能,提高应用程序的运行效率。
三、Android代码生成器的未来发展趋势
1. 智能化
随着人工智能技术的不断发展,Android代码生成器将更加智能化。通过学习开发者编写的代码,生成器可以不断优化模板和规则,提高代码质量。
2. 个性化
Android代码生成器将根据开发者的实际需求,提供更加个性化的模板和规则,满足不同场景下的开发需求。
3. 跨平台
随着跨平台技术的发展,Android代码生成器将具备跨平台能力,方便开发者快速开发iOS、Web等平台的应用程序。
4. 模块化
Android代码生成器将实现模块化设计,方便开发者根据项目需求选择合适的模块,提高开发效率。
总结
Android代码生成器作为自动化开发新时代的利器,为开发者带来了诸多便利。在未来,随着技术的不断进步,Android代码生成器将发挥更大的作用,助力开发者实现高效、高质量的软件开发。面对日益激烈的竞争,开发者应紧跟技术发展趋势,充分利用Android代码生成器等工具,提升自身竞争力。